Nonexistence in the Syntactic Intellect: Between Perceptions and Manifestations

This study is aimed to investigate the impact of the proposition of nonexistence and its manifestations in the syntactic intellect by considering the syntactic structures attributed to nonexistence, examining the most important related linguistic issues in the linguistic studies of the ancient and modern linguists, analyzing its impact on the codification of structural types in the Arabic language, and its impact on the syntactic structures in terms of perception, performance and communication. The study includes an introduction, a preface and three major topics. The first topic studies nonexistence and syntactic components; the second one tackles the nonexistence and perceptive, interpretive components in the syntactic intellect; and due to the importance of nonexistence in linguistic communication and specifying its standards of, it has been ultimately necessary that the third topic analyzes the impact of nonexistence on the components of linguistic communication. These issues have been investigated by means of a descriptive, analytical method in the light of the essential role that the proposition of nonexistence plays in the syntactic intellect. The study ends with a conclusion confirming the most important findings.
